~ruther/guix-local

188f60105ffb5256e92d0193bf9e50a149f29fae — Sharlatan Hellseher 10 months ago f9703aa
gnu: qfits: Fix build with gcc@14.

* gnu/packages/astronomy.scm (qfits) [arguments] <make-flags>: Ignore
compile warning "implicit-function-declaration".

Change-Id: I08c5177042921e04df668540fef842ab3afc6ac8
1 files changed, 5 insertions(+), 0 deletions(-)

M gnu/packages/astronomy.scm
M gnu/packages/astronomy.scm => gnu/packages/astronomy.scm +5 -0
@@ 8589,6 8589,11 @@ arbitrary solar system observers.")
       (sha256
        (base32 "0m2b21mim3a7wgfg3ph2w5hv7mdvr03jmmhzipc0wcahijglcw9j"))))
    (build-system gnu-build-system)
    (arguments
     (list
      #:make-flags
      #~(list (string-append "CFLAGS=-g -O2"
                             " -Wno-error=implicit-function-declaration"))))
    (home-page "https://www.eso.org/sci/software/eclipse/qfits/")
    (synopsis "C library offering access to astronomical FITS files")
    (description